Picture This: A Glimpse Into Catonsville's Storied Past Patch.com John Sanford Wilson, founder of the lumber company that bears his name, died on April 11, 1902, of a stroke. His demise warranted a lengthy obituary in The Sun. He was born in Baltimore on Feb. 9, 1846, and was of Revolutionary stock. ... |
